Prior to access- ing the National Do Not Call Registry, a person must provide the identifying information required by the operator of the registry to collect the fee, and must certify, under penalty of law, that the person is accessing the reg- istry solely to comply with the provi- sions of this Rule or to otherwise pre- vent telephone calls to telephone num- bers on the registry.
The National Do Not Call Registry allows consumers to register their telephone numbers and thereby indicate their desire not to receive telephone solicitations at those numbers.

Access to the National Do Not Call Registry is limited to tele- marketers, sellers, others engaged in or causing others to engage in telephone calls to consumers, service providers acting on behalf of such persons, and any government agency that has law enforcement authority.
Any person accessing the National Do Not Call Registry may not participate in any arrangement to share the cost of accessing the reg- istry, including any arrangement with any telemarketer or service provider to divide the costs to access the registry among various clients of that tele- marketer or service provider.
